Oracle数据库的备份与恢复命令详解

Oracle数据库作为企业级应用中常用的数据库系统,其数据的备份与恢复是保证数据安全性的重要环节。本文将详细介绍Oracle数据库的备份和恢复命令,帮助您更好地管理和保护您的数据。
一、Oracle数据库备份命令

Oracle数据库提供了多种备份命令,以下是一些常用的备份命令及其用法:
1. RMA备份命令
RMA(Recovery Maager)是Oracle提供的一种强大的备份和恢复工具,以下是一些常用的RMA备份命令:
备份整个数据库:
BACKUP DATABASE;
备份特定的表空间:
BACKUP TABLESPACE ablespace_ame;
备份特定的数据文件:
BACKUP DATAFILE 'file_ame';
备份归档日志文件:
BACKUP ARCHIVELOG FROM SEQUECE TO SEQUECE m;
2. SQL命令备份
除了RMA备份,您还可以使用SQL命令进行备份,以下是一些常用的SQL备份命令:
备份整个数据库:
SHUTDOW IMMEDIATE;
STARTUP MOUT;
BACKUP DATABASE TO DEVICE TYPE DISK;
备份特定的表空间:
ALTER TABLESPACE ablespace_ame BEGI BACKUP;
ALTER TABLESPACE ablespace_ame ED BACKUP;
二、Oracle数据库恢复命令

在数据丢失或损坏的情况下,恢复命令可以帮助您恢复数据库。以下是一些常用的恢复命令及其用法:
1. RMA恢复命令
以下是一些常用的RMA恢复命令:
恢复整个数据库:
RESTORE DATABASE;
恢复特定的表空间:
RESTORE TABLESPACE ablespace_ame;
恢复特定的数据文件:
RESTORE DATAFILE 'file_ame';
恢复归档日志文件:
RECOVER DATABASE UTIL TIME 'o_ime';
2. SQL命令恢复
以下是一些常用的SQL恢复命令:
恢复整个数据库:
SHUTDOW IMMEDIATE;
STARTUP MOUT;
RESTORE DATABASE FROM DEVICE TYPE DISK;
恢复特定的表空间:
ALTER TABLESPACE ablespace_ame BEGI RECOVERY;
ALTER TABLESPACE ablespace_ame ED RECOVERY;
三、注意事项

在进行备份和恢复操作时,请注意以下事项:
确保备份和恢复操作在数据库关闭或挂起状态下进行,以避免数据不一致。
在执行备份和恢复操作之前,请确保备份文件和恢复日志文件的安全。
在恢复操作中,请确保使用正确的恢复点,以避免数据丢失。
四、

Oracle数据库的备份和恢复是保证数据安全性的重要环节。通过本文的介绍,相信您已经对Oracle数据库的备份和恢复命令有了更深入的了解。在实际操作中,请根据实际情况选择合适的备份和恢复方法,确保数据的安全。